On 01/20/2017 12:05 PM, Nayna Jain wrote:
This patch implements the TPM 2.0 capability TPM_CAP_PCRS to
retrieve the active PCR banks from the TPM. This is needed
to enable extending all active banks as recommended by TPM 2.0
TCG Specification.

Now that we are checking access to the returned buffer, we should do an additional check here:

end = &buf.data[TPM_HEADER_SIZE + rc];


+       for (i = 0; i < count; i++) {

if (marker + sizeof(pcr_selection) >= end) {
  rc = -EFAULT;
  goto out;
}
